ablative
remove disease organ, tissue, extremity
constructive
build tissue or organ that's absent
cosmetic
improve personal appearance
diagnostic
, determine or confirm disease
incidental
remove at same time as planned surgery
palliative
alleviate sx but not cure
reconstructive
rebuild tissue or organ
transplant
replace organ or tissue to restore function
